What Features Make a Suitcase Ideal for International Travel?
The features that make a suitcase ideal for international travel include durability, mobility, size, security, and organization.

Security:
Security is essential for protecting personal belongings. An ideal suitcase should feature robust locking mechanisms, such as TSA-approved locks, which allow airport security to inspect bags without damaging locks. Which Wheel and Handle Designs Enhance Suitcase Maneuverability?
The wheel and handle designs that enhance suitcase maneuverability include swivel wheels, larger wheel diameters, telescoping handles, and ergonomic handle shapes.

-
Swivel Wheels: Swivel wheels allow the suitcase to turn easily in any direction. These wheels can pivot, promoting better control and agility, especially in crowded spaces. -
Fixed vs. Spinner Wheels: Fixed wheels can only roll forward and backward, while spinner wheels facilitate multi-directional movement. Spinner wheels are widely preferred for ease of movement, especially in tight spaces. -
Materials Used in Wheels: Different materials affect durability and weight. Polyurethane wheels provide durability and a smoother ride on various surfaces. Hard plastic wheels may be lightweight but are more prone to damage over time.
